Playtest 2: Gaining momentum...

Second round of play testing started with the players exploring the main hall of the dwarven mines and the treasury. The rogue quickly determined that the lock is a well made and tricky one, requiring one or several minutes of peace and calm to pick.

Simultaneously the elven barbarian kept lookout, and that was a good thing, because she saw first one, then the other, of the two doors open, and goblins pour out into the hall! The adventurers felt trapped, and I allowed them ample time to discuss what to do...

Playtest 1: Razor Hills treasury

Last night we had our very first play session ever! This is a short report on how it went.

Character creation

Character creation turned out to be swift, as is the goal. Because no one had really read the player's handbook a fair bit of rule explanation was needed, but that is minor.

The main point of concern was the fact that characters have a die type in their basic abilities rather than a fixed value. The way this is presented in the rules may have to be refined.

The characters are: Elven warrior with 5 hp, dwarven rogue with 3 hp.
